We compared two Mobile platform GPUs: 1024MB VRAM NVS 5200M and 8GB VRAM Radeon RX 6700S to see which GPU has better performance in key specifications, benchmark tests, power consumption, etc.
Main Differences
NVIDIA NVS 5200M 's Advantages
Lower TDP (25W vs 80W)
AMD Radeon RX 6700S 's Advantages
Released 9 years and 7 months late
Boost Clock2000MHz
More VRAM (8GB vs 1GB)
Larger VRAM bandwidth (224.0GB/s vs 14.40GB/s)
1696 additional rendering cores
